duties of the insured - ANS1. pay the premium
2. take all reasonable means to save and protect the property from loss
3. give the insurance company immediate notice of loss
4. give the insurance company proof of loss within 60 days of the loss
5. separate the damaged property f2025rom the undamaged property and allow the
insurance company to inspect the undamaged property as well as the insured's books
and records
6. the insured cannot sue the insurance company unless all of these requirements have
been satisfied and then he/she must sue within 12 months of the loss
duties of the insurance company - ANS1. must indemnify the insured within 60 days of
proof of loss
2. may either pay the appraised ACV of the loss or repair or replace the damaged
property
3. if the insured and insurance company disagree as the ACV of the loss and the
damaged property cannot be repaired or replaced, they each can select an appraiser. if
the appraisers disagree, they select an umpire appraiser who will make the final
determination
the subrogation clause - ANSstates that the insurance company can require the insured
to assign (transfer) to it any legal rights which the insured has against third parties to the
insurance company at the time of loss
assignment clause - ANS1. transfer of a policy to another person
2. assignment clause of property insurance policy says no assignment of the policy is
valid unless signed by an officer of the insurance company
the other insurance clause - ANSstates that the insurance company can either prohibit
other insurance or can limit the amount of other insurance by adding an endorsement to
the policy
